The Crown Of Thorns

The Crown of thorns how significant

That they placed upon Christ's head

The cruel works of men's own workings

Could not displace the love He had

The proof of which He prayed to His father

Father forgive them for what they do

They have no inkling of the forgiveness

That a heart can have in knowing You


You placed my life upon an altar

To be raised up that men might see

Though the weight of sin was placed upon Him

He put it to death at Calvary

For in grand fashion three days later

When they came to the tomb at early sunrise

They were greeted by heavenly angels

Who were to share a wonderful surprise


He is not here for He has risen

Go tell the disciples what you have heard

You have not found a dying Saviour

But you shall find the living Lord

What a story now tongues were telling

Hallelujah Christ arose!

He has arisen as He promised...

And as for death!???... He has been overthrown!!!


Hallelujah, what a Saviour!
